At its core, Caldera is more than just a rollup-as-a-service platform. It’s a modular infrastructure engine that empowers developers to spin up high-performance, low-cost rollups in minutes, while linking them together through its Metalayer. This design creates a mesh of interconnected blockchains that function as a seamless supernetwork, with Ethereum as the ultimate settlement layer.

The timing couldn’t be better. As gas fees resurge on Ethereum during network spikes, the demand for dedicated execution environments has never been clearer. Caldera addresses this by offering:

  • Custom Rollups: Teams can choose Arbitrum, Optimism, zkSync, or Polygon stacks.

  • Interoperability via Metalayer: Shared liquidity, fast cross-rollup messaging, and intent-based execution.

  • Plug-and-Play Infrastructure: No node headaches, no devops bottlenecks Caldera handles the heavy lifting.

The Role of $ERA

The native token, $ERA, fuels the system’s economics:

  • Fees for cross-chain operations within the Metalayer.

  • Staking to secure validators and incentivize honest participation.

  • Governance to steer upgrades, treasury, and long-term strategy.
